When you look at electric fireplaces, the final cost depends on a few specific things. Size is the biggest factor, as larger units require more materials and complex internal heating components. You will also see price shifts based on the installation type—built-in models involve more labor and structural work than simple wall-mount options. Believe it or not, summer is a great time to use your fireplace. Since the heating element can be turned off completely, you get to enjoy the ambiance of a flickering fire without adding any warmth to your home. It acts as a sophisticated focal point for your living space during evening gatherings.
Some users find the flame realism doesn't quite match a gas or wood fire. They also typically provide supplemental heat, rather than being the sole source for a large Cincinnati home. Most electric fireplaces are designed to plug into a standard 120-volt household outlet, simplifying installation greatly. Some larger or more powerful models might require a dedicated circuit. The pros will assess your home's electrical setup during your free estimate in Cincinnati.
